when the drive letter changed why cant I add the old library again?
why does the new folder have to be empty?
why am I forced to redownload all the games even though they are all on my drive already?

I even moved the steam library to another folder and tried to create a new library under d:/programs but it keeps blocking the action telling me the folder has to be empty but ofc I have other folders in that path which I dont want to delete.

I removed the SteamLibrary folder from the Program folder just the client does not care and demands an empty folder.

Just let steam create the new SteamLibrary folder on the default location on the disk.
It wants to be in the root of the disk, so just let it.

Then move the contents of the old steamlibrary into the new one. (Cut/Paste is much faster than Copy/Paste).

Restart your PC, and hopefully Steam sees all your games again.
